Set up as many bills as possible on automatic payment so you dont have to remember to pay them every month, which will save you money on late payment fees, which can affect your credit and ensure you never forget to pay a bill. One effective tool to start thinking about how to divide up your money is to utilize Elizabeth Warrens 50/30/20 rule, which stipulates that 50% of your net pay should go to your needs, 30% to wants and 20% to savings or paying off debt.
